Handover — Training Budget, Next Year

Incoming director: budget provisionally set at last year's level plus 3%. Priorities: compliance refreshers (mandatory), the Ashgrove mentoring scheme, and technical certifications for the Ridgeway plant team. Vendor contracts expire in Q2 — renegotiate early. Draft allocations are in the planning folder. One item informing the budget shape is noted confidentially directly below.

internal memo for kahif-hawip: Headcount on the Quenix team goes from 3 to 140 by the end of January. Gross margin on Quenix came in at 5 percent against a plan of 5 percent.

# Flaglight Rollouts — Approvals

Quick version for on-call: any rollout touching more than 5% of traffic needs an approval in Flaglight before the ramp continues. Kill switches don't need approval — just flip them and note it in the incident channel. Scheduled ramps pause automatically if error budget burns hot. If you're stuck at 2 a.m. with a pending approval, there's one person authorized to override, and that's the approver below.

account owner for tagep-bafof: Norael Gilax Juleth

Minutes — Management Meeting, Fennwick & Dale
For: Finance Team

Attendees: M. Orsett, P. Lindqvist, J. Abara. We walked through the Q3 cash-flow forecast. Receivables look healthier than last quarter, though the Calder account is still slow-paying. Payroll timing shifts into week one, so expect a tighter mid-month position. P. Lindqvist will update the rolling model by Tuesday. The confidential note below covers our planned credit facility move.

confidential, kahog-bawif: The northern region missed its Pramir quota by 20.0 percent last quarter. Casaxek Freight plans to lower the Fraion list price by 41.5 percent in December. The finance team signed off on a budget of $236.4 million for Project Druius. The renewal with Fenysix Partners closes at $91.3 million a year, 2.1 percent below the last contract.

Dedup basics for Harbrook Accounts: matching runs on normalized name plus fuzzy address score; threshold 0.87. Merges are soft — originals are tombstoned, never deleted. Reviewers should reject any PR that changes thresholds without a backtest report attached. The merge rules and backtest procedure are documented on this page.

runbook for haduf-tadup: https://confluence.tolvaqsys.internal/display/display/display/8e81e604